Basic Information
Molecular Formula
C6H2BrF3
Molecular Weight
210.98 g/mol
Physical Properties
Boiling Point
60°C/30mmHg(lit.)
Water Solubility
Slightly soluble in water.
Chemical Identifiers
SMILES
C1=CC(=C(C(=C1F)F)F)Br
InChIKey
MUUAQFJJUGVBGB-UHFFFAOYSA-N
Database References
MDL Number
MFCD00013248
Beilstein Registry Number
7805451
